Continuing its series of PlayStation 4 advertisements starring Takayuki Yamada in Japan, Sony has released two new TV spots.
In the first TV spot, we see Yamada wearing a gladiator outfit, seemingly the costume for work he’s accepted, asking about the possibility of a schedule change. What’s taking up all of his time? “Resident Evil, God Eater, Yakuza, One Piece!”
In the second TV spot, we see Yamada at home playing Bloodborne when he receives a phone call, to which he answers with a fake answering machine. “This is Yamada. I’m home, but my hands are tied. Try again a lit—” Then the Cleric Beast attacks him. “Ahhh. Please call again at a later time!”
Both TV spots aim to highlight the platform’s recent and upcoming big releases, which are all coming out (or are already out) within close proximity of each other:

  • February 19 – God Eater 2: Rage Burst
  • February 26 – Dragon Quest Heroes and Resident Evil Revelations 2
  • March 12 – Yakuza 0
  • March 19 – Final Fantasy Type-0 HD
  • March 26 – Bloodborne and One Piece: Pirate Warriors 3
